C10H13N2O+ — CID 176972001
6-methyl-3-nitroso-5,6,7,8-tetrahydroquinolin-1-ium (PubChem CID 176972001) has the molecular formula C10H13N2O+ and a molecular weight of 177.23 g/mol. Its IUPAC name is 6-methyl-3-nitroso-5,6,7,8-tetrahydroquinolin-1-ium.
